Output 66097728e3bc5b3aa4e74d4d88df17da088a26355400beabd6d8aeae37059f53:7

value
167798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0ae15a341e9fdca443e6d8a7b4e536171bbc550 OP_EQUAL
address
3LiR23oaRoxXCrLMbPsDmcFmeJhqa1tYK5
transaction
66097728e3bc5b3aa4e74d4d88df17da088a26355400beabd6d8aeae37059f53
spent
true